The episode leans heavily into the emotional weight of Sasuke’s departure. Naruto’s desperation to find his friend is contrasted with Sai’s lack of emotions. Diskin perfectly captures Sai’s "fake" politeness and monotone delivery. The way he delivers insults with a smile makes the character immediately unlikable in a way that serves the story's tension.
